I am in complete agreement with what Rose had to say about rescue and bonding.  
Bazzle instantly bonded and was a happy boy when I picked him up but he was only
9 months old. Senior gal Nelly Belle is a a totally different story.  She did not instantly bond 
and was terrified of coming through the front door, wire crates and everyone in general.   
She spent the first weeks with her tail tucked and hiding.  She ran when there was any loud 
noises and I had to keep my voice soft when I spoke to her.  She did start  to bond with me a 
little after the first week.  I could only pet her if I was sitting on the floor for weeks.  She still has a 
trust issue with everyone but me. We are still working on it and it has been over 9 months.
She still hates me leaving (even to take the trash out) and will sing her frustration, 
joined in of course by the other four and  Cuddles the guinea pig. 

With some rescues it takes lots time and lots of patience before that special bond will come.  
I think that you also need to have that special quality of not giving up.  There is nothing 
like the first time that you see them roll on their back happily on the floor or when you get 
that belly turned up just for you to rub.  The very best thing is when you get that First Kiss! 
When you really have to work for their love and trust then the bond that is created  is a very 
special one.
